Supporters of sailship Estelle waves to the crew as the ship leaves from Naples heading for Gaza in the port of Naples on October 6, 2012. The Estelle, the latest ship to try to break Israel's blockade on Gaza as part of the "Freedom Flotilla" movement, is to set sail from Naples in southern Italy today. The Estelle, whose voyage is being organized by an international pro-Palestinian coalition, will be carrying humanitarian goods to the Gaza Strip. There will be 17 activists from around the world on board, including passengers and crew from Canada, Israel, Norway, Sweden and the United States.
